Welcome to Episode 46 of Two Awesome People — your middle-aged take on pop culture (keeping us “old people” informed).
Today we get into:
- The rise of “grandma hobbies” (a.k.a. analog activities) as people try to escape doomscrolling — with searches for “analog hobbies” spiking fast lately.
- TikTok’s “Great Meme Reset of 2026” and why 2016 is allegedly the “golden era” again.
- How Olympians think about success/failure… plus the eternal truth: don’t bring heavy topics to bed (Kelly disagrees).
- A group of Buddhist monks walking 2,300 miles from Texas to Washington, DC on a Walk for Peace — and the very real accident they endured along the way.
- The Stanford Medicine research that suggests aging doesn’t happen smoothly — it can hit in big molecular “bursts” in the mid-40s and again around 60.
- And yes… we end with Autistic Barbie and the complicated line between inclusion and corporate “good business.”
